Adolescent medicine encompasses a dynamic period of physical, psychological, and hormonal transformation, making women's health in this age group uniquely complex. This review synthesizes current scientific evidence to examine developmental and hormonal considerations in adolescent females, focusing on epidemiology, pathophysiology, risk factors, clinical features, diagnosis, and management. Emphasis is placed on the mechanisms underpinning puberty, menstrual irregularities, and common gynecological conditions, while integrating recent advances and guideline-based recommendations. The aim is to provide clinicians with comprehensive, practical insights for optimizing care in this pivotal life stage.
Women's health during adolescence is profoundly influenced by intricate interactions between developmental and hormonal processes. The transition from childhood to adulthood involves activation of the hypothalamic-pituitary-gonadal (HPG) axis, leading to pubertal onset, sexual maturation, and reproductive capability. These changes are accompanied by psychosocial adaptation and evolving healthcare needs. Understanding these physiological milestones and their clinical implications is essential for effective adolescent care. This article reviews the epidemiological patterns, hormonal mechanisms, and evidence-based approaches that define adolescent women's health, with a focus on conditions such as menstrual disorders, polycystic ovary syndrome (PCOS), and the impact of hormonal contraception.
Adolescent girls represent a significant global demographic, with approximately 1.2 billion individuals aged 10-19 years. Menstrual disorders, such as dysmenorrhea (affecting up to 90% of adolescents) and abnormal uterine bleeding (AUB), are among the most frequent gynecological complaints. PCOS prevalence in this age group is estimated at 6-10%, though diagnostic criteria remain a topic of debate. Furthermore, adolescent reproductive health challenges contribute to a substantial burden of disease, including iron-deficiency anemia, unintended pregnancies, and sexually transmitted infections (STIs). Recognizing the high prevalence and impact of these disorders is crucial for early intervention and prevention of long-term sequelae.
Adolescent female development is orchestrated by the reactivation of the HPG axis at puberty. Gonadotropin-releasing hormone (GnRH) pulsatility increases, stimulating luteinizing hormone (LH) and follicle-stimulating hormone (FSH) release, which in turn promote ovarian estrogen and progesterone secretion. This hormonal milieu drives secondary sexual characteristics and menstrual cyclicity. Disruptions in this axis, whether due to genetic, metabolic, or environmental factors, can result in menstrual irregularities, anovulation, or hyperandrogenism. For example, PCOS is characterized by excess androgen production and ovarian dysfunction, underpinned by insulin resistance and altered GnRH/LH secretion. A nuanced understanding of these mechanisms informs targeted therapeutic strategies.
Multiple risk factors modulate the trajectory of adolescent women's health. Genetic predisposition plays a role in conditions like PCOS and early or delayed puberty. Lifestyle factors including obesity, physical inactivity, and nutritional deficiencies are strongly associated with menstrual disturbances and metabolic complications. Psychosocial stress, eating disorders, chronic illnesses, and exposure to endocrine-disrupting chemicals further contribute to hormonal dysregulation. Early identification of these modifiable and non-modifiable risk factors allows for tailored risk reduction strategies and improved health outcomes.
Presentations in adolescent gynecology are diverse, ranging from primary or secondary amenorrhea to oligomenorrhea, polymenorrhea, and menorrhagia. Dysmenorrhea often manifests as lower abdominal pain, sometimes accompanied by gastrointestinal symptoms. PCOS typically presents with oligomenorrhea, hirsutism, acne, and obesity. Pubertal disorders may manifest as delayed or precocious onset of secondary sexual characteristics. Clinical assessment must include a thorough history of menstrual patterns, growth and development, psychosocial context, and family history, supplemented by a focused physical examination.
Diagnostic evaluation in adolescent females prioritizes exclusion of secondary causes of menstrual irregularities, such as thyroid dysfunction, hyperprolactinemia, and structural anomalies. Laboratory investigations may include serum FSH, LH, estradiol, androgens, TSH, and prolactin, alongside metabolic screening for insulin resistance and dyslipidemia. Pelvic ultrasonography aids in assessing ovarian morphology and uterine development. Importantly, diagnostic criteria for PCOS in adolescents require persistent symptoms for at least two years post-menarche and careful exclusion of physiological pubertal variations. A multidisciplinary approach, incorporating endocrinology, gynecology, and psychology, is often warranted.
Management strategies are individualized, addressing both symptom control and underlying pathophysiology. Lifestyle modification, including weight management and exercise, is foundational for most adolescents, particularly those with PCOS. Nonsteroidal anti-inflammatory drugs (NSAIDs) are first-line for primary dysmenorrhea. Combined oral contraceptives (COCs) are frequently prescribed to regulate menstrual cycles, reduce hyperandrogenic features, and provide contraception. Metformin may be indicated for adolescents with PCOS and metabolic dysfunction. Psychological support is paramount, as menstrual disorders and hormonal imbalances can significantly impact mental health and quality of life.
Recent research has advanced understanding of the genetic and epigenetic determinants of pubertal timing and PCOS. Novel therapies, including anti-androgens, insulin sensitizers, and selective estrogen receptor modulators, are under investigation for refractory cases. Long-acting reversible contraceptives (LARCs), such as the levonorgestrel intrauterine system, have gained favor for managing heavy menstrual bleeding and contraception in adolescents. Digital health technologies facilitate menstrual tracking and patient education, supporting earlier recognition of abnormal patterns and adherence to therapy. Ongoing clinical trials continue to refine therapeutic algorithms and optimize long-term outcomes.
Professional societies such as the American College of Obstetricians and Gynecologists (ACOG) and the Endocrine Society provide evidence-based guidelines for adolescent reproductive health. Recommendations emphasize early assessment of menstrual irregularities, judicious use of diagnostic interventions, and a holistic, patient-centered approach to management. Regular screening for metabolic syndrome in adolescents with PCOS is advocated. Clinicians are encouraged to engage in anticipatory guidance, addressing reproductive health education, STI prevention, and psychosocial support as integral components of adolescent care.
